IP Country City ISP
104.234.140.13 Canada Woodstock Velcom
114.229.39.216 China Nanjing China Telecom
176.212.181.201 Russia Moscow JSC ER-Telecom Holding
195.154.181.225 France Online S.a.s.
222.128.190.83 China Beijing China Unicom Beijing